Holiday Breakfast Pie

Prep: 15 min Cook: 55 min Serves: 8 Cuisine: American

A savory breakfast pie layered with crispy bacon, cheese, and onion, baked to golden perfection—perfect for holiday mornings or weekend brunch with family and friends.

Ingredients

  • 12 slices crisp bacon
  • 4 eggs
  • 1 cup Bisquick
  • 2 cups milk
  • sal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 cup grated Cheddar cheese
  • 1/2 cup chopped onion

Instructions

  1. Grease a pie pan.
  2. Crumble the bacon evenly on the bottom of the prepared pie pan.
  3. Layer grated Cheddar cheese over the bacon, then add chopped onion on top.
  4. In a mixing bowl, combine eggs, Bisquick, milk, salt, and pepper; mix well.
  5. Pour the mixture over the onion layer in the pie pan.
  6. Bake at 350°F for 50 to 60 minutes until set and golden.
  7. Wait 5 minutes before cutting and serving.
  8. This dish can be prepared the night before and stored in the refrigerator, then baked the next morning.
